Can you recommend some bipoc graphic novels?
There is 'American Born Chinese' by Gene Luen Yang. This graphic novel combines elements of Chinese mythology with the experiences of a Chinese - American boy growing up in the United States. It's a great exploration of identity, cultural clash and acceptance, which is very characteristic of many bipoc graphic novels.

What are some popular bipoc fiction books?
One well - known bipoc fiction is 'The Hate U Give' by Angie Thomas. This book is extremely relevant as it tackles police brutality and racial injustice from the perspective of a young black girl. 'Homegoing' by Yaa Gyasi is also popular. It follows the descendants of two half - sisters from different villages in Ghana over centuries, showing the impact of slavery, colonialism, and race on their lives. There's also 'Dear Martin' by Nic Stone, which is about a young black man who writes letters to Martin Luther King Jr. while facing modern - day racial discrimination.

What are some notable works in bipoc science fiction?
Some well - known works in bipoc science fiction include 'Kindred' by Octavia Butler. It combines time - travel with the exploration of race and slavery in America. Butler is a very influential bipoc science fiction author.

Can you recommend some bipoc historical fiction books?
Another one is 'Beloved' by Toni Morrison. This novel delves deep into the life of a former slave and the haunting presence of her past. It's a very powerful exploration of the African - American history and the trauma that slavery left behind. Morrison's use of magical realism in this work adds a unique dimension to the story, making it both a historical account and a deeply emotional and thought - provoking read.
